2025年歌尔面试题及答案.docxVIP

  • 0
  • 0
  • 约5.08千字
  • 约 9页
  • 2026-02-18 发布于河南
  • 举报

2025年歌尔面试题及答案

姓名:__________考号:__________

一、单选题(共10题)

1.以下哪项不是人工智能的典型应用领域?()

A.医疗诊断

B.自动驾驶

C.金融分析

D.人类情感交流

2.在Python中,以下哪个函数可以用来检查一个变量是否为列表?()

A.isinstance

B.type

C.len

D.in

3.以下哪种编程范式强调函数式编程和不可变性?()

A.面向对象编程

B.过程式编程

C.函数式编程

D.事件驱动编程

4.在Linux系统中,以下哪个命令可以查看当前用户权限?()

A.ls

B.su

C.whoami

D.id

5.以下哪种数据结构在查找元素时具有O(1)的时间复杂度?()

A.链表

B.树

C.哈希表

D.数组

6.以下哪个数据库管理系统是开源的?()

A.Oracle

B.MySQL

C.SQLServer

D.Access

7.在JavaScript中,以下哪个方法可以用来获取DOM元素的属性值?()

A.getAttribute

B.getProperty

C.getAttributeNode

D.getAttributeElement

8.以下哪个编程语言是动态类型的?()

A.Java

B.C++

C.Python

D.Go

9.在TCP/IP协议中,以下哪个协议负责数据传输?()

A.HTTP

B.FTP

C.TCP

D.UDP

10.以下哪个命令可以用来查看Linux系统中的进程信息?()

A.ps

B.top

C.netstat

D.free

二、多选题(共5题)

11.在软件工程中,以下哪些方法可以用来提高代码的可维护性?()

A.使用命名规范

B.编写文档

C.单元测试

D.设计模式

E.代码审查

12.以下哪些是物联网(IoT)的关键技术?()

A.传感器技术

B.网络通信技术

C.云计算技术

D.大数据分析

E.人工智能

13.在Python中,以下哪些操作符可以用于比较两个值?()

A.==

B.!=

C.

D.

E.=

F.=

14.以下哪些是敏捷开发(Agile)的原则?()

A.客户合作优先

B.反对重量级的文档

C.迭代和持续交付

D.个体和互动胜过过程和工具

E.工作软件胜过详尽的文档

15.以下哪些是常见的数据库索引类型?()

A.B树索引

B.哈希索引

C.位图索引

D.全文索引

E.聚集索引

三、填空题(共5题)

16.在JavaScript中,使用const关键字声明的变量,如果尝试重新赋值将会导致一个什么错误?

17.SQL查询中,用于从多行中选择特定列的命令是?

18.HTML5中,用于标记脚本的元素标签是?

19.在计算机科学中,用来描述计算机程序正确执行并产生正确输出的性质的术语是?

20.在Python中,用于获取一个列表中指定索引位置的元素的函数是?

四、判断题(共5题)

21.使用JavaScript中的new关键字创建一个对象,这个对象的原型链中会包含构造函数的原型。()

A.正确B.错误

22.在SQL查询中,ORDERBY子句总是需要指定排序的列名。()

A.正确B.错误

23.在Python中,列表是不可变数据类型。()

A.正确B.错误

24.在计算机网络中,IP地址分为公网IP和私有IP,私有IP可以在互联网上使用。()

A.正确B.错误

25.在HTML中,使用metacharset=UTF-8标签可以确保网页在所有浏览器中正确显示中文字符。()

A.正确B.错误

五、简单题(共5题)

26.请简述大数据技术中Hadoop的核心组件及其功能。

27.解释什么是微服务架构,并说明其优缺点。

28.什么是RESTfulAPI,它有哪些特点?

29.请说明什么是单元测试,以及它的重要性。

30.简述什么是机器学习,并列举至少两种常见的机器学习算法。

2025年歌尔面试题及答案

一、单选题(共10题)

1.【答案】D

【解析】人类情感交流不是人工智能的典型应用领域,因为人工智能目前还无法完全理解和模拟人类复杂的情感。

2.【答案】A

【解析】isinst

文档评论(0)

1亿VIP精品文档

相关文档